(B) STATEMENT OF MEMBER.

(1)      EACH STATEMENT PURPORTING TO BE MADE BY A MEMBER IS A
REPRESENTATION AND NOT A WARRANTY.

(2)      A WAIVER OF THIS SUBSECTION IS VOID.

(C) AMENDMENTS TO CHARTER, ARTICLES OF INCORPORATION,
CONSTITUTION, OR LAWS.

(1) SUBJECT TO PARAGRAPH (2) OF THIS SUBSECTION, AN AMENDMENT
TO THE CHARTER, ARTICLES OF INCORPORATION, CONSTITUTION, OR LAWS MADE
AFTER THE DATE OF ISSUANCE OF THE CERTIFICATE:

(I)       BINDS THE MEMBER AND EACH BENEFICIARY; AND

(II)     GOVERNS THE AGREEMENT BETWEEN THE SOCIETY AND THE
MEMBER AS THOUGH THE AMENDMENTS WERE MADE BEFORE AND WERE IN FORCE
ON THE DATE THAT THE MEMBER APPLIED FOR MEMBERSHIP.

(2) AN AMENDMENT DOES NOT DESTROY OR DIMINISH THE BENEFITS
THAT THE SOCIETY CONTRACTED TO GIVE THE MEMBER AS OF THE DATE OF
ISSUANCE OF THE CERTIFICATE.

(D) CERTIFIED COPIES OF DOCUMENTS AS EVIDENCE.

A COPY OF A DOCUMENT LISTED IN THIS SECTION, CERTIFIED BY THE
SECRETARY OR EQUIVALENT OFFICER OF THE SOCIETY, IS EVIDENCE OF THE
TERMS AND CONDITIONS OF THE DOCUMENT.

REVISOR'S NOTE: This section is new language derived without substantive
change from former Art. 48A, § 330.

In the introductory language of subsection (c)(1) of this section, the former
reference to a change that is "enacted" is deleted in light of the reference to
a change that is "made".
